The Tor Browser and VPN services (Virtual Private Networks) are two popular tools used to enhance online privacy and security. While they both aim to protect user anonymity, they operate using different technologies and serve distinct purposes. This article compares the Tor Browser and VPN services, highlighting their features, advantages, and limitations.
- Definition and Functionality
Tor Browser
The Tor Browser is a free software that enables anonymous communication on the internet. It uses a network of volunteer-operated servers (nodes) to route internet traffic, encrypting data multiple times before it reaches its destination. This process, known as onion routing, helps mask the user’s IP address and browsing activity from surveillance.
VPN Services
A VPN service creates a secure, encrypted tunnel between the user’s device and the internet. When connected to a VPN, the user’s internet traffic is routed through a remote server, which masks the user’s IP address and encrypts their online activity. VPNs are typically used for bypassing geo-restrictions, enhancing security on public Wi-Fi networks, and protecting user data from ISPs and hackers.
- Anonymity vs. Privacy
Tor Browser
The Tor Browser focuses primarily on providing anonymity. By routing traffic through multiple nodes, it makes it difficult for anyone to trace online activities back to the user. However, while Tor enhances anonymity, it does not provide complete privacy, especially if users engage in activities that can reveal personal information. VPN Services
VPNs prioritize privacy over anonymity. They encrypt the user’s internet traffic and mask their IP address, making it difficult for third parties to monitor online activities. However, the VPN provider itself may log user data, which could potentially compromise privacy if the provider is compelled to share information with authorities.
- Performance and Speed
Tor Browser
Due to its method of routing traffic through multiple nodes, the Tor Browser often experiences slower connection speeds compared to standard browsing. This can result in longer loading times and reduced performance, particularly when accessing bandwidth-heavy content like videos or large files.
VPN Services
VPN services typically offer faster speeds than Tor, as they do not route traffic through multiple nodes. Users can enjoy smoother browsing and streaming experiences. However, the speed can vary depending on the chosen server location and the quality of the VPN service.
- Use Cases
Tor Browser
The Tor Browser is ideal for users who require a high level of anonymity, such as journalists, activists, and whistleblowers operating in oppressive regimes. It’s also used by individuals seeking to access the dark web and hidden services.
VPN Services
VPNs are best suited for users looking to enhance their privacy, bypass geo-restrictions, or secure their internet connection, especially on public Wi-Fi networks. They are popular among travelers, remote workers, and anyone wanting to access content unavailable in their region.
- Security Features
Tor Browser
The Tor Browser is designed to resist traffic analysis, making it difficult for third parties to monitor user activities. However, it does not protect against all forms of attack, such as malware or phishing, and users must exercise caution while browsing.
VPN Services
VPNs offer strong encryption and often include additional security features such as kill switches, which disconnect the internet if the VPN connection drops, preventing data leakage. However, the security level depends on the provider’s protocols and policies.
- Cost and Accessibility
Tor Browser
The Tor Browser is free to use and can be easily downloaded and installed on various operating systems. It is accessible to anyone seeking to enhance their online anonymity without incurring costs.
VPN Services
VPN services typically require a subscription fee, with prices varying depending on the provider and the features offered. While many reputable VPNs are affordable, users should choose wisely to avoid free services that may compromise their privacy.
